Computers need programming languages to function. That’s just a simple fact of life. However, these languages didn’t just ...
When Linda Nothing started cancer treatment at the same time as her graduate program at the University of Toronto, she viewed ...
Parts of the brain are "rewired" when people learn computer programming, according to new research. Scientists watched ...
The Java virtual machine provides a high-performance, universal runtime for a wealth of popular languages beyond just Java. In this article, we’ll look at the characteristic strengths and common use ...
TIOBE Index for October 2025: Top 10 Most Popular Programming Languages Your email has been sent The October TIOBE Programming Community Index brought a few quiet but meaningful shifts. Python remains ...
Computer science higher education must embrace GenAI and reinvent teaching methods and learning materials, or risk becoming ...
Learn how to implement a classic substitution cipher in C! This step-by-step tutorial walks you through encoding and decoding messages by replacing each letter with another according to a fixed key. A ...
Whether it's creating AI voices, making sketches come alive, powering the next generation of students, or building tools for ...
When people talk about inclusive education, few schools truly live and breathe it the way Kenneth Gordon Maplewood School (KGMS) does. Nestled in the heart of North Vancouver, KGMS isn’t just a school ...
At Kennedy High School in Cedar Rapids, the kitchen is a "maze" said Dana Visek, one of the kitchen managers at the school.
A new peer-reviewed analysis shows K-12 students who got regular access to social and emotional learning had better test scores and better grades.